Discover How Formaldehyde-Free Pre-Impregnated Paper is Revolutionizing Materials with Healthier and More Sustainable Solutions
The formaldehyde-free pre-impregnated paper segment has emerged at the intersection of health, sustainability, and industrial performance, driven by heightened scrutiny over chemical emissions and mounting regulatory pressures. In recent years, awareness of indoor air quality and consumer demand for safer materials have prompted manufacturers and end users to reassess their reliance on traditional formaldehyde-based resins. This paradigm shift has elevated pre-impregnated paper beyond a niche specialty substrate to a mainstream solution for architects, furniture producers, flooring providers, and packaging innovators alike.Moreover, advancements in resin chemistry and manufacturing processes have significantly enhanced the functional attributes of formaldehyde-free offerings. High-moisture and low-moisture variants now deliver comparable bonding strength and durability to conventional alternatives, while soy-based and synthetic non-formaldehyde resins have demonstrated superior emission profiles. Consequently, material designers can achieve stringent environmental certifications without compromising on performance metrics.
As a result, the value proposition of formaldehyde-free pre-impregnated paper extends across diverse end-use industries, encompassing automotive cladding, residential wall paneling, and heavy-duty industrial applications. The elimination of harmful emissions aligns with corporate sustainability objectives and supports compliance with evolving global regulations. Ultimately, this innovation is poised to reshape material specification practices and redefine stakeholder expectations around safety, quality, and environmental stewardship.

Gain Deep Insights into the Key Segmentation Dynamics Driving the Formaldehyde-Free Pre-Impregnated Paper Market Across Multiple Applications and Channels
A nuanced understanding of market segmentation reveals the intricate drivers behind formaldehyde-free pre-impregnated paper adoption. Across the spectrum of applications-from automotive interiors that demand high durability to residential flooring that prioritizes aesthetic appeal-each use case imparts unique performance requirements. Wall paneling projects emphasize moisture resistance, while packaging solutions value lightweight yet robust laminates. Furniture manufacturers are increasingly drawn to low-moisture variants that ensure dimensional stability in diverse climates.Equally important, product types bifurcate along moisture-content lines, with high-moisture formulations suited for demanding humidity conditions and low-moisture grades excelling in controlled indoor environments. This bifurcation influences material selection strategies in sectors such as industrial equipment housing and commercial interior design, where performance consistency is paramount.
In parallel, end-use industries-including automotive, commercial construction, and residential interiors-exhibit distinct purchasing behaviors. Automotive OEMs often enter collaborative development agreements to integrate customized resin grades, whereas packaging enterprises prioritize rapid turnaround and cost effectiveness. Industrial users typically emphasize fire-retardant properties, and commercial property developers seek certifications that enhance building credentials.
The sales channel landscape further diversifies market reach. Direct engagement between suppliers and large-scale end users coexists with distributor networks, which encompass both stocking and non-stocking partners providing localized inventory services. Original equipment manufacturers maintain exclusive procurement frameworks, and online retail platforms-ranging from brand-controlled websites to global marketplaces-extend niche product accessibility. Finally, resin type preferences such as PVA-based solutions, soy-based resins, and advanced synthetic non-formaldehyde chemistries drive decision-making based on cost, sustainability goals, and performance criteria.
